Whilst out shopping the other day I was looking for a bag of crisps as a treat, the Walkers Sensations crisps leapt out at me as the packaging looked very posh and they were very cheap in Tescos at 77p for a 160g bag which I think is very good value. The packaging is black with a very lively S which is green and yellow in colour and is filled with a picture of the ingredients such as thyme,lemons,chicken and there is a trumpet on the top of the S. When you open the bag you can instantly smell a really lovely chicken smell with a hint of lemon and the herbs. It says on the back of the bag that these are a thicker cut crisp but to me they ... The 'Sensations' range of crisps are made by Walkers. Famously launched by the Gary Linekar and Victoria Beckham advert back in 2002 these crisps have gained a reputaion as 'posh' crisps (hence V.Beckham) and this 'poshness' is certainly reflected in the packaging which gives the crisps an 'up market' and attractive appeal. I brought my Roast Chicken and Thyme 'Sensations' packet (160g) from Somerfield for £1.65 on a 'buy one get one free' deal. ~Packaging~ Sensations first appeared in 2002 and at that time they were packaged in white bags now you will find find them in a glossy black bag with their trademark 'artistic' S across ...
